Redis支持数据的持久化,可以将内存中的数据保存在磁盘中,重启的时候可以再次加载进行使用。Redis不仅仅支持简单的key-value类型的数据,同时还提供list,set,zset,hash等数据结构的存储。Redis支持数据的备份,即master-slave模式的数据备份。
redis支持内存存储和持久化:redis支持异步将内存中的数据写到硬盘上,同时不影响继续服务。取最新N个数据的操作,如:可以将最新的10条评论ID放在Redis的List集合里面。模拟类似于HttpSession这种需要设定过期时间的功能发布、订阅消息系统定时器、计数器。
使用tar -xzvf redis-3.0.6解压缩安装包后目录结构如下。
redis是c语言编写的,我们需要使用命令执行make命令。
接下来使用命令make install执行redis的安装。
安装完成之后redis会在/usr/local/bin目录下生成一系列的安装文件。
使用命令cp redis.conf /myredis/拷贝一个redis的配置文件。
修改redis.conf配置文件,把redis作为后台进程运行。
使用命令redis-server /myredis/redis.conf启动redis服务
使用命令redis-cli -p 6379 连接到redis服务器。连接成功,这样就表示redis安装成功了。
标签:linux,redis,安装